A fire extinguisher is filled with pressurized gases such as Nitrogen, Carbon Dioxide, and a fluorocarbon (such as CF CIBr). If the partial pressure of Nitrogen is 3.6atm, the partial pressure of Carbon Dioxide is 5.7atm, and the pressure of the fluorcarbon is 0.2 atm, what is the total pressure inside the fire extinguisher?
